\begin{array}{l}\phantom{120)}\phantom{1}\\120\overline{)2160}\\\end{array}
Use the 1^{st} digit 2 from dividend 2160
\begin{array}{l}\phantom{120)}0\phantom{2}\\120\overline{)2160}\\\end{array}
Since 2 is less than 120, use the next digit 1 from dividend 2160 and add 0 to the quotient
\begin{array}{l}\phantom{120)}0\phantom{3}\\120\overline{)2160}\\\end{array}
Use the 2^{nd} digit 1 from dividend 2160
\begin{array}{l}\phantom{120)}00\phantom{4}\\120\overline{)2160}\\\end{array}
Since 21 is less than 120, use the next digit 6 from dividend 2160 and add 0 to the quotient
\begin{array}{l}\phantom{120)}00\phantom{5}\\120\overline{)2160}\\\end{array}
Use the 3^{rd} digit 6 from dividend 2160
\begin{array}{l}\phantom{120)}001\phantom{6}\\120\overline{)2160}\\\phantom{120)}\underline{\phantom{}120\phantom{9}}\\\phantom{120)9}96\\\end{array}
Find closest multiple of 120 to 216. We see that 1 \times 120 = 120 is the nearest. Now subtract 120 from 216 to get reminder 96. Add 1 to quotient.
\begin{array}{l}\phantom{120)}001\phantom{7}\\120\overline{)2160}\\\phantom{120)}\underline{\phantom{}120\phantom{9}}\\\phantom{120)9}960\\\end{array}
Use the 4^{th} digit 0 from dividend 2160
\begin{array}{l}\phantom{120)}0018\phantom{8}\\120\overline{)2160}\\\phantom{120)}\underline{\phantom{}120\phantom{9}}\\\phantom{120)9}960\\\phantom{120)}\underline{\phantom{9}960\phantom{}}\\\phantom{120)9999}0\\\end{array}
Find closest multiple of 120 to 960. We see that 8 \times 120 = 960 is the nearest. Now subtract 960 from 960 to get reminder 0. Add 8 to quotient.
\text{Quotient: }18 \text{Reminder: }0
Since 0 is less than 120, stop the division. The reminder is 0. The topmost line 0018 is the quotient. Remove all zeros at the start of the quotient to get the actual quotient 18.
